学习javascript1词法关键字保留字

javascript是一种解释型语言。
语言其实是相通的,从某个程度上来说,计算机语言和汉语,英语等语言类似,其实学习语言的初期就是记笔画,记词语,记语法,记得说话的规则,一个程序的完成就相当于用这个语言写出一篇文章,或长或短,或记录历史、或描述现象、或作出计算、或作出归纳、统计等。
那么计算机语言的基础或本质是什么那,就是电子 信号的变化,或者叫1,0。 然后用于计算仿佛人的大脑用自己熟悉的文字作出思考一样。在1,0的基础上创出了各种高级语言,高级语言就是以英语为基础,让人用近似于人类语言的方式与计算机沟通,让计算机做出反映。Javascript就是其中一种,这种语言的优势从分体现在Web前端开发当中。
语言是有词语构成的,那么词语的构成方式叫做词法,词在计算机语言中也可以叫做标识符。
javascript的词法:
字符集
1、编码的所有文字有字符构成,javascript的字符集用的是unicode字符集,unicode是asscii码表和lantin-1的超集,基本支持地球上在用的所有语言。
2、区分大小写,javascript是区分大小写的语言,An和an是不同的两个词
3、会忽略两个标识符之间的空格,多数情况下,会忽略换行符,注意编码格式,好的编码格式有助于阅读。格式控制字符:影响文本格式但不会显示该符号。
4、unicode转义序列,用6个asscii码,以\u为开头,后接4位16进制数,指代任意unicode内码。如'\u0075\u006e\u0069\u0063\u006f\u0064\u0065'==='unicode'。
5、标准化,unicode编码,用不同的编码方式可能的到相同的字符,但是内部的1,0编码是不同的,unicode为所有字符默认给出了一种标准的编码(解释)方式。
注释:注释的两种格式,单行注释  //     多行注释/*   多行    */。
标识符:可以用下划线,$,字母开头,不可以用数字开始,标识符用来对变量和函数名等命名。
变量:有标识符来表示变量名,变量的值是可以改变的。
直接量:1 //整数,1.1 //小数,'hello' //字符串,true  false//布尔值,/js  //正则表达式(用来做模式匹配),{}  //对象,[] //数组,null //空值。
定义变量的方法: var   sin30='0.5';
                        var  pai=3.1415926;
                        var   bool=true;
可选分号:javascript在认为是一个完整的句子,若无分号,解释时会填补分号,写好分号,养成好的编码习惯。
关键字保留字:javascript使用了一些关键字,这些关键字用户不能再自定义标识符,还有一些被保留的关键字,当前版本中可能没用到,为了备用。
以下就是ECMAScript的全部关键字:
break   case   catch  continue   default     delete   do  else   finally  for   function  if   in   
instanceof  new   return  switch   this   throw   try   typeof  var  void  while  with
还有一部分保留字:
abstract   boolean  byte      char   class     const   debugger  double   enum   
export  extends   final  float   goto   implements

import  int   interface   long   native   package   private   protected  public  
short   static   super  synchronized   throws   transient   volatile





来自 “ ITPUB博客 ” ,链接:http://blog.itpub.net/25843472/viewspace-2143960/,如需转载,请注明出处,否则将追究法律责任。

转载于:http://blog.itpub.net/25843472/viewspace-2143960/

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值